Amiens, France is an ideal destination for travelers on a budget. Visitors can explore the city's stunning Gothic cathedral and the picturesque Quartier St-Leu district full of colorful houses and lively cafes. A stay in a budget-friendly hotel or a hostel can make the trip even more affordable.

How to get there

Plane

The best way to get to Amiens, France by plane is to fly into Paris-Charles de Gaulle Airport and take a train from the airport to Amiens train station, which takes approximately 1.5 hours.

Car

The best way to get to Amiens, France by car is to take the A16 motorway from Paris, which takes approximately 1.5 hours.

Train

The best way to get to Amiens, France by train is to take a train from Paris Gare du Nord station, which takes approximately 1 hour.

Boat

There is no direct boat transport to Amiens, France as it is an inland city. However, it is possible to take a boat tour along the Somme River from Saint-Valery-sur-Somme, which is approximately 35 km from Amiens.

Bus

The best way to get to Amiens, France by bus is to take a bus from Paris Porte Maillot bus station, which takes approximately 2 hours.
